Matt Blanchard, QB, Wisconsin-Whitewater (6'3", 225 pounds)

There have been very few Division III quarterbacks who have made it big in the NFL. The most famous are former Cincinnati QB Ken Anderson and former Buffalo QB Jack Kemp. Blanchard, a Division III All-American, hopes to follow in their footsteps and also become the first Wisconsin-Whitewater player drafted since WR Derek Stanley was taken by the Los Angeles Rams in 1987.

 
 

He is accurate, has a good arm and makes audible calls at the line of scrimmage. His mobility allowed him to rush for 452 yards in 2011. The jump from Division III to the NFL is daunting, but not without hope. Blanchard will likely be in a training camp to get his chance.
